I haven't heard of any movie about Elvis or including Elvis' music... :blink:
The Rookie, with Dennis Quaid, baseball coach is pitching to his players, and decides to use his fastball, and Elvis begins singing "Run On"
Game Plan with Dwayne Johnson, an Elvis fan himself, is all about Elvis in the movie. His apartment is an Elvis shrine & he has more than one Elvis room.
Lilo & Stitch - lots of Elvis there. These are the only ones that come to mind. Subtle Elvis references in other movies - only one I can think of - Men in Black Tommy Lee Jones tells Will Smith - Elvis didn't die, he just went home.
[paraphrased, as it's been awhile since I've watched the movie]
